π 1. The Best Diet for Hemochromatosis: What to Eat & Avoid
β Why Diet Matters:
Your body absorbs iron from food, so diet plays a crucial role in managing hemochromatosis. Certain foods increase iron absorption, while others block it.
πΉ Best Foods to Eat:
- High-fiber foods (legumes, whole grains) slow iron absorption.
- Dairy products (calcium inhibits iron absorption).
- Green tea & coffee (rich in tannins that reduce iron uptake).
- Cruciferous vegetables (broccoli, cauliflower, cabbage) support liver detox.
πΉ Foods to Avoid:
- Red meat (high in heme iron, easily absorbed by the body).
- Shellfish (can contain harmful bacteria dangerous for those with hemochromatosis).
- Vitamin C supplements (enhance iron absorption, avoid near meals).
πΉ Why It Works: Adjusting your diet controls iron intake naturally without medications.

ποΈ 3. Lifestyle Changes to Prevent Iron Overload
β Why Lifestyle Adjustments Matter:
Simple lifestyle modifications can help balance iron levels and prevent complications.
πΉ Best Practices:
- Regular Blood Donation: Removes excess iron effectively.
- Intermittent Fasting: May reduce iron absorption over time.
- Avoid Cooking in Cast Iron Cookware: It increases iron content in food.
- Reduce Alcohol Intake: Alcohol damages the liver and worsens iron toxicity.
πΉ Why It Works: Small daily changes can significantly improve iron balance.
